Company: Finning Canada Number of Openings: 1 Worker Type: Permanent Position Overview: Join Finning and lead a team dedicated to delivering parts functional excellence and continuous improvement.
This position offers:
As a Parts Supervisor, you’ll oversee a team of parts technicians supporting branches and customers within the Expanded Mining Parts group. You’ll drive performance improvements, manage inventory strategies, and foster strong stakeholder relationships.
If you’re a proactive leader with strong technical and organizational skills, this is a role for you!
For this position, the expected base salary range is between $85,000 and $100,000 annually. We also offer additional incentives such as an annual bonus and premium for certain shifts.
